Tuesday: Hawes, Travell Float On!

Travell may have won the Best Float competition, but Hawes also made the New York Times

2) Some Ridgewood students made the lead photo on The New York Times' Wordplay blog for their float in the 4th of July Parade. Hawes Elementary Schoolers made the cut and so did Best Float winner Travell, which featured a very young Barak Obama on a really, really awesome float.

3) The Ridgewood Planning Board will meet at 7:30 p.m. on Tuesday. There are several items of note on the agenda.

4) Village Attorney Matt Rogers was one of the sponsors to the Ridgewood 4th of July evening celebrations. A few of the other big sponsors were Applebee's (although there's no Applebee's in Ridgewood) and Tarvin Realty.

5) The big village fireworks display sure was something, but did anyone else notice a smaller, illegal showing going on just above the treeline on the North Irving/Warren Place area just before the village fireworks?
